摘要: 运用Pearson相关检验、Spearman秩相关检验、CA群落多元统计分析等,系统研究科尔沁沙地流动沙丘与丘间低地过渡带物种的空间分布特征和种间关联性。结果表明:物种间表现出有选择性的种间积聚,但偏流动沙丘一侧沙蓬(Agriophyllum squarrosum)和乌丹蒿(Artemisia wudanica)的分布相对独立,说明沙蓬和乌丹蒿占有相对独立的生态位。丘间低地一侧黄柳[WTBX](Salix gordejevii)和小红柳(Salix microstachya[WTBZ] var. bordensis)主要分布于丘间低地北部,占有相似的生态位,而山竹岩黄蓍(Hedysarum fruticosum)主要分布于丘间低地南部,与前两个物种生态位相分离。Pearson相关性检验与Spearman秩相关检验的结果基本一致,负相关种对数高于正相关种对数,存在生态位分化,群落处于不稳定的演替阶段。

Abstract: Spatial distribution and interspecific association of plant species are important for revealing how species interact with each other and response to environment change, and hence have important implications for optimal community management and regeneration of degenerated ecosystems. Community structure and interspecies association in the ecotone between mobile sand dunes and interdune lowland in the Horqin Sandy Land were studied using the Pearson correlation, Spearman rank correlation and multivariate analysis (Correspondence Analysis, CA). The results indicated that the difference of species distribution was jointly affected by both environment and biotic factors. There was a selective interspecies accumulation. However, the niches of Agriophyllum squarrosum and Artemisia wudanica were separated from those of other species because they were distributed independently. Salix gordejevii and S. microstachya occupied a similar niche since both of them were distributed on the left side of interdune lowland, but the niche of Hedysarum fruticosum was separated from the niches of other two because it mainly distributed on the other side of interdune lowland. The results of Pearson correlation test were basically consistent with those of Spearman rank correlation test. The community was in unstable succession because the negative correlation coefficients were higher than the positive ones, and there was a niche differentiation.
